Choosing a GEO agency in Amsterdam for a Shopify brand is a question of fit more than geography. The mechanics of Generative Engine Optimization, server-rendered schema, clean crawler access, answer-first content, and a measurement loop, are the same across Europe. What changes in the Dutch context is the editorial ecosystem, the data protection enforcement posture, and the payment and shipping conventions that shape what buyers ask AI engines when searching for local or EU-based brands. A strong Amsterdam specialist understands these specifics; a weak one repackages a generic SEO playbook with GEO language added. This article covers what a substantive engagement should look like, how the Dutch and EU context matters, the questions that separate specialists from generalists, and where proximity to Amsterdam honestly pays and where it does not.
Short answer
A competent Amsterdam GEO agency runs Shopify stores through Dutch and EU Merchant Center setups, understands Shopify Markets multi-locale Product schema, works with the Autoriteit Persoonsgegevens interpretation of GDPR and the EU ePrivacy Directive as measurement constraints, and has real working relationships with the Dutch and EU editorial sources that AI engines cite. Evaluate on named case studies, a written deliverable list, technical depth on Shopify 2.0 schema and JSON-LD deduplication, and a measurement approach that is honest about AI attribution limits. Expect specialist retainers in a wide EUR band; judge on scope and reference work, not rate alone.
What you need to know
- Technical GEO is geography-neutral. The schema, crawler access, and content patterns are the same in Amsterdam as anywhere else.
- Local context is where the agency earns. Dutch press, Dutch directories, GDPR enforcement posture, iDEAL and EU payment habits.
- Multi-locale is the norm. Dutch-headquartered Shopify brands typically run at least Dutch and English, often German and French too.
- Specialist agencies are rarer than generalists. The Amsterdam agency market is broad; filter carefully for GEO depth.
- Data protection shapes measurement. Consent-first tracking, server-side tagging, and retention discipline are built into the work by specialists from the start.
- Proximity is a tiebreaker. Helpful for press and workshops; not a guarantee of quality.
What should an Amsterdam GEO agency actually deliver for a Shopify store?
The scope of a real engagement tends to cluster around a predictable set of activities.
Technical GEO audit. A review of crawler access in robots.txt for the documented AI crawlers, per each vendor's own documentation: Google's crawler overview, OpenAI's bots documentation, and equivalent pages from Anthropic and Perplexity.
Product schema coverage. Server- rendered JSON-LD on every product page per Google's Product structured data reference, with Dutch, English, and other locales handled correctly, VAT-inclusive pricing in EUR, and correct availability and currency signals.
Shopify Markets and hreflang. Multi-locale storefront configuration per Shopify's own Shopify Markets documentation, with hreflang set consistently and canonical tags matching the intended market routing.
EU Merchant Center feeds. Feeds for each target market, with correct locale, currency, tax handling, and shipping configuration, aligned with Google's product data specification.
Content and editorial work. Answer- first category, product, and journal content in Dutch and English where appropriate, phrased for how Dutch shoppers ask questions rather than translated from a US template.
Off-site signal work. Dutch press and editorial outreach where the brand story supports it, inclusion on genuinely relevant Dutch and EU directories, and participation in category-specific communities.
Measurement and reporting. A GA4 setup that captures AI referrer traffic within the consent framework enforced by the Autoriteit Persoonsgegevens, a prompt-set visibility check run monthly, and a reporting cadence that distinguishes trends from noise.
What does the Netherlands and EU context change?
A few concrete differences that a substantive agency should handle without prompting.
Data protection enforcement. The Autoriteit Persoonsgegevens has been active on cookie consent enforcement, and the EU's GDPR framework and the ePrivacy Directive shape how consent is gathered and stored. Measurement work that assumes a US-style permissive posture will fail audits.
Payment expectations. iDEAL dominates Dutch online checkout, Bancontact in Belgium, SEPA Direct Debit across the EU. A Shopify brand's checkout and trust signals are interpreted through those expectations. AI answers for payment-related queries cite the stores that make their accepted methods visible.
VAT and pricing conventions. EU consumer pricing is VAT-inclusive, and Merchant Center expects the price field to reflect that. Cross-border selling under OSS has specific implications for feed and display that a Dutch specialist will handle as baseline.
Editorial ecosystem. NRC, Het Financieele Dagblad, de Volkskrant, Frankwatching for marketing coverage, Emerce, Twinkle Magazine and similar Dutch trade publications, plus the EU-wide press in English (Sifted, EU-Startups, TechCrunch Europe). Coverage from these carries more weight in local AI answers than generic US press.
Directories and associations. Thuiswinkel.org, eMerchantIntelligence, and the Dutch chamber (Kamer van Koophandel) registry are category-relevant entity signals for Dutch Shopify brands. Being listed accurately and consistently reinforces the brand entity for AI engines.
Delivery conventions. PostNL, DHL, and DPD are the expected couriers for Dutch customers; the expected delivery windows and sustainability commitments influence both conversion and the language of shipping-constrained AI answers.
Language and voice. Dutch copy written by native speakers, not translated. Dutch readers notice translation artefacts quickly, and AI engines can as well. Native fluency in the target locales is non-negotiable for serious multi-market GEO.
How should a brand evaluate specific agencies in Amsterdam?
Concrete evaluation moves that separate claims from substance.
Ask for named Dutch or EU Shopify case studies. Live storefronts, not logos on a carousel. What was done, what moved, and how the measurement was structured. Specific brand names are the strongest reference.
Request a written scope. Deliverables with timelines and ownership. A proposal that reads like a brochure is a warning sign.
Probe technical depth. The three questions named in the FAQ, crawler governance, JSON-LD deduplication, and GDPR-aware measurement, are a useful filter.
Ask about Shopify Markets experience. Dutch brands often run multi-market catalogues; an agency that cannot describe Shopify Markets configuration concretely is a generalist dressed in GEO language.
Check language fluency. If the brief includes Dutch, Flemish, German, or French content, ask who writes it. Native speakers with category experience are expensive; fluent non-natives often are the compromise. Either is defensible; auto-translation is not.
Review measurement honesty. A serious Amsterdam agency names the AI attribution gaps openly: some traffic is trackable as referrers, some is not, and direct and branded search movements are proxy signals for dark AI traffic. A sales-heavy approach flattens these distinctions.
Test responsiveness and team structure. Who will actually do the work, at what seniority, and what is the escalation path. Continuity matters more than the partner who ran the pitch.
Where is the Amsterdam premium honestly worth it?
An honest accounting of where local buying pays and where it does not.
Dutch press and editorial access. Real working relationships with Dutch outlets save weeks on outreach. This is the clearest proximity win when the brand story genuinely suits Dutch editorial angles.
EU network effects. Amsterdam is a commonly used base for EU ecommerce networks and events. An agency embedded in those networks can deliver introductions that a remote agency cannot.
Compliance-heavy categories. Supplement brands selling across the EU, alcohol brands, children's products under the EU General Product Safety Regulation, and regulated verticals benefit from an agency that has handled the local compliance conversation before.
In-person workshops. Shopify Plus brands with internal marketing teams that benefit from on-site workshops gain time and alignment from a reachable agency.
Where the premium is weaker. Pure technical implementation work on the Shopify store, schema rollouts, Merchant Center setup, and measurement configuration can be delivered to the same standard from other locations. If the brief has no local press, no local directory work, and no in-person component, the postcode is paying for overhead the brand does not need.
Where specialism beats geography. A specialist GEO agency in Rotterdam, Utrecht, Antwerp, Berlin, or a remote specialist may match or exceed an Amsterdam generalist at lower cost. Specialism is the primary filter; Amsterdam is the tiebreaker among specialists.
Frequently asked questions
Is there a real advantage to hiring an Amsterdam GEO agency over a London or offshore team for a Dutch Shopify brand?
For a brand whose primary market is the Netherlands and adjacent EU countries, yes, in specific ways. An Amsterdam agency understands Dutch buying conventions, knows the relevant Dutch press and editorial ecosystem, works with Dutch iDEAL and Bancontact payment expectations as a given, and operates natively under the EU GDPR and the Dutch Data Protection Authority. For a brand whose AI visibility ambitions are purely English-language and global, the proximity advantage is weaker and the choice should hinge on specialism rather than postcode.
What does a GEO retainer with an Amsterdam agency usually cost?
Ranges are wide and should always be compared on scope, not rate card. For small to mid-sized Shopify DTC brands, specialist Amsterdam retainers typically fall in a low-to-mid four-figure EUR per month band, with Shopify Plus and multi-market engagements moving higher. Ask any agency for a written deliverable list with timelines. The common trap in the Amsterdam market is a generalist digital agency adding GEO as a line item without specialist depth.
How does the Dutch Data Protection Authority affect GEO measurement?
The Autoriteit Persoonsgegevens enforces GDPR in the Netherlands and has been active in cookie consent enforcement. Measurement setups need consent-first tracking, server-side tagging is common, and retention of identifiable data is limited by purpose and duration. Content-side GEO work, the schema, copy, internal linking, and editorial presence, is not materially constrained. Measurement setup needs more care than in lighter-regulation jurisdictions.
Do Amsterdam GEO agencies typically cover multi-language content for Shopify Markets?
The stronger specialist teams do. Dutch, English, and often German and French are the commonest language set for Shopify brands headquartered in the Netherlands. Multi-locale Product schema, correct hreflang implementation, and locale-specific pricing for EUR are the baseline. Any agency quoting on a Netherlands-based Shopify brand should be able to describe how they handle Shopify Markets and hreflang concretely.
What is the fastest way to tell if an Amsterdam agency is a genuine GEO specialist?
Ask three specific questions. First, which AI crawlers they allow or disallow in robots.txt and why. Second, how they handle JSON-LD duplication when a Shopify app and a theme emit the same schema type. Third, how they measure AI referrer traffic within GDPR consent limits. A specialist has concrete answers; a generalist reaches for marketing language. The same test works in any geography but it is particularly useful in a market where the generalist digital agency population is dense.
Key takeaways
- Evaluate an Amsterdam GEO agency on named Dutch or EU Shopify case studies, a written deliverable list, and technical depth on Shopify Markets, schema, and GDPR-aware measurement.
- Value local context where it materially matters: Dutch and EU editorial access, Autoriteit Persoonsgegevens-aware measurement, native-language content, and multi-locale feed discipline.
- Expect specialist retainers in a wide EUR band; compare deliverables, not rate cards. A project-based audit is a sensible first engagement for readiness assessment.
- Filter for GEO specialism, not general digital agency services. The Amsterdam market has many generalists; the specialists are the ones with concrete answers on crawler governance, JSON-LD deduplication, and attribution limits.
- If the brief is purely technical and has no local press, directory, or in-person component, a remote specialist can deliver comparable work at lower cost. Choose Amsterdam when the premium pays for the network effects the brand actually intends to use.
This article is intended for informational purposes. Regulatory requirements, platform behaviours, and AI provider practices can change over time. Verify current requirements with the Autoriteit Persoonsgegevens, Google Merchant Center, Shopify's own documentation, each platform's official documentation, and through a direct conversation with nivk.com before making a hiring or compliance decision.



